Struct EnsureOriginEqualOrHigherPrivilege

Source
pub struct EnsureOriginEqualOrHigherPrivilege<Origin, PrivilegeCmp>(/* private fields */);
Expand description

EnsureOrigin implementation that checks that an origin has equal or higher privilege compared to the expected Origin.

It will take the shortcut of comparing the incoming origin with the expected Origin and if both are the same the origin is accepted.

§Example


#[derive(Eq, PartialEq, Debug)]
pub enum Origin {
    Root,
    SomethingBelowRoot,
    NormalUser,
}

struct OriginPrivilegeCmp;

impl PrivilegeCmp<Origin> for OriginPrivilegeCmp {
    fn cmp_privilege(left: &Origin, right: &Origin) -> Option<Ordering> {
        match (left, right) {
            (Origin::Root, Origin::Root) => Some(Ordering::Equal),
            (Origin::Root, _) => Some(Ordering::Greater),
            (Origin::SomethingBelowRoot, Origin::SomethingBelowRoot) => Some(Ordering::Equal),
            (Origin::SomethingBelowRoot, Origin::Root) => Some(Ordering::Less),
            (Origin::SomethingBelowRoot, Origin::NormalUser) => Some(Ordering::Greater),
            (Origin::NormalUser, Origin::NormalUser) => Some(Ordering::Equal),
            (Origin::NormalUser, _) => Some(Ordering::Less),
        }
    }
}

parameter_types! {
    pub const ExpectedOrigin: Origin = Origin::SomethingBelowRoot;
}

type EnsureOrigin = EnsureOriginEqualOrHigherPrivilege<ExpectedOrigin, OriginPrivilegeCmp>;

// `Root` has an higher privilege as our expected origin.
assert!(EnsureOrigin::ensure_origin(Origin::Root).is_ok());
// `SomethingBelowRoot` is exactly the expected origin.
assert!(EnsureOrigin::ensure_origin(Origin::SomethingBelowRoot).is_ok());
// The `NormalUser` origin is not allowed.
assert!(EnsureOrigin::ensure_origin(Origin::NormalUser).is_err());
